240 发简信
  • IOS基础之ObjectC

    类的声明和实现 OC类的声明和实现是分开的,在头文件中声明的变量和方法一般会对外公开。一个简单的类声明文件MyClass.h将如图所示: 实现M...

  • 120
    CSS基础之选择器

    分类 选择器可以被分为以下类别: 简单选择器(Simple selectors):通过元素类型、class或 id匹配一个或多个元素。 属性选择...

  • 120
    Mac下搭建Jenkins Android打包

    参考 搭建过程中主要参考了macOS Jenkins安装&配置,当然安装过程中并不是一帆风顺的。下面列出关键步骤和遇到的问题。 步骤 1.配置M...

  • 120
    Binder之整体架构

    以下文章参考红茶一杯话Binder(初始篇),并摘录相应的原文 什么是Binder 简单地说,Binder是Android平台上的一种跨进程交互...

  • 120
    滴滴插件化解决方案VirtualAPK源码解析之Activity

    以下文章摘录自滴滴插件化框架VirtualAPK原理解析(一)之插件Activity管理 具体的使用手册请参考官方文档和demo: Virtua...

  • 120
    Binder之ServiceManger

    以下文章摘录自Android7.0 Binder通信(1) ServiceManger 简介 Android是基于Linux的操作系统,在其中运...

  • Android系统启动之配置文件解析

    以下代码基于Android 7.0分析 简介 我们知道在Android系统启动的时候会创建Init进程,在Init进程的main()入口函数中会...

  • 120
    Android系统启动流程

    Tip 本文主要介绍Android系统重启动到Home启动的过程,下面是本人整理的时序图(由于图片比较大,你们可以保存到本地放大看): 而下文也...

  • 120
    linux基础

    磁盘 FDISK分区工具 文件系统 挂载 帮助 用户、组 权限机制 扩展权限 网络基础配置 通过setup命令可以进行linux下的网络基础信息...